For those unfamiliar with the term, OJOL refers to ojek online, or online motorcycle taxis, which have become a popular mode of transportation in Indonesia. These services connect riders with passengers through mobile applications, providing a convenient and affordable way to navigate through traffic-clogged cities. However, as with any service that involves interactions between strangers, there have been instances of pranks and mischief.
